This article explores various ways in which AI benefits healthcare, including its use in messenger apps, corporate health insurance, contact center performance management, and CRM chatbots. ## The Role of AI in Enhancing Patient Care AI technologies have the potential to revolutionize [patient care](https://www.medesk.net/en/blog/care-management-software/) by improving diagnostic accuracy, personalizing treatment plans, and predicting patient outcomes. ### AI in Diagnostics AI algorithms can analyze medical images, such as X-rays and MRIs, with high accuracy, often detecting conditions that might be missed by human eyes. These technologies can assist radiologists in diagnosing diseases early, leading to more effective treatments and better patient outcomes. ### Personalized Treatment Plans AI systems can analyze a patient's medical history, genetics, and lifestyle factors to create personalized treatment plans. This approach ensures that patients receive the most effective therapies tailored to their specific needs, reducing the trial-and-error aspect of traditional treatments. ### Enhancing Communication with Messenger Apps [**Messenger apps**](https://nandbox.com/messenger-app-creator/) powered by AI are transforming the way healthcare providers communicate with patients.
